Ceropegia sandersoniiis native toMozambique , South Africa , andSwaziland .
Ceropegia sandersoniiis a lush flora with twining stems that bear nitty-gritty - shaped leave of absence .

The solitary flowers are green , chute - shaped , with a funnel shape - shaped tube reaching up to 2 column inch ( 5 centimeter ) in length . They look in summertime and fall .
USDA daring zones10b to 11b : from 35 ° F ( +1.7 ° C ) to 50 ° F ( +10 ° C ) .
A gritty compost is suitable , and clay pots help with drainage , especially for the metal money with lily-white inspissate roots , which are the most susceptible to rotting , and for metal money that form large genus Tuber . Ceropegias appreciate water and a littlefertilizerduring warm weather , although somewateringcare is required for the more delicate coinage . The vine - like coinage can suffer from prolonged drought .

Typically , many of these species grow and climb naturally among bushes , which allow shade and humidity to the base , while the vegetative growing is in the sparkle . Where tubers occur , they are intimately planted on the compost ’s surface , and the vegetal growth is allowed to twine around supports or train down from a hanging pot . The latter growth mode has the advantage of not using valuable bench outer space . Small tuber make at spliff in the slight stems of some species can be used for propagation . If the tuber rot or dries out , do n’t panic . If some of the top outgrowth is still in reasonable condition , it may be potential to save the flora by re - rooting stem in damp crushed rock .
